Helical pile installation involves driving steel piles with helical blades into the ground to provide a stable foundation for various structures. This technique is often used in situations where the soil conditions are challenging or when traditional concrete foundations are not practical. The process typically involves drilling or screwing the piles into the ground using specialized equipment, ensuring that they reach a depth where they can support the weight of the property or structure. This method is known for its efficiency and minimal disturbance to the surrounding area, making it a popular choice for many types of construction projects.
One of the main problems helical pile installation helps address is foundation instability. Properties built on poor soil, such as loose or clayey ground, may experience shifting or settling over time, leading to structural issues. Helical piles provide a reliable solution by reaching deeper, more stable soil layers, thereby preventing movement and ensuring a solid base. This service is often sought after for repairs or upgrades to existing foundations, especially when traditional methods are difficult or costly to implement. It can also be used to stabilize retaining walls, support additions, or underpin existing structures that are experiencing uneven settling.

The overview below groups typical Helical Pile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Brunswick, OH.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typically, local contractors charge between $250 and $600 for routine helical pile installation projects such as minor foundation stabilization or small deck supports. Many of these jobs fall within this middle range, with fewer projects reaching the higher end of the spectrum.
Medium-Sized Projects - For larger home extensions, garage foundations, or landscaping support, costs generally range from $1,000 to $3,000. These projects are common and represent a significant portion of local helical pile installations.
Large or Complex Installations - Larger projects like commercial structures or deep foundation work can cost $5,000 or more. Such jobs are less frequent but require more extensive planning and equipment, pushing costs into higher tiers.
Full Replacement or Heavy Duty Work - Complete foundation replacements or heavy-duty support systems may exceed $10,000, depending on scope and site conditions. These are specialized projects that are less common but handled by experienced local service providers.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
